Botany
A tall, slim, tender perennial that grows to about 50cm tall. It long slender leaves, tuberous roots and very aromatic white flowers. It is related to Narcissus and Jonquil.
 
Traditional Folklore & Uses
Some varieties are grown for Because it only blooms at night, it has come to be known as “Night Queen”, “Mistress of the Night”, or “Raat ki Raani”, as it known in Hindi. Aztec healers referred to it as “omixochitl” meaning “bone-flower” due to the appearance of the luminous white, waxy flowers.

Safety Etc.

Safety Information

May contain methyl eugenol, moderate risk for skin sensitization.
Often subjected to adulteration
